A combination of a radio receiver and a cassette tape recorder, commonly known as a radio cassette recorder. It was developed to satisfy the desire to record whatever parts of the radio you want onto a tape and then play it back whenever you want. Thanks to technological innovations such as integrated circuits and cassette tape recorders, it has become smaller and cheaper, and has spread rapidly since the 1970s. Initially, it was used mainly for recording and playing back language programs on the radio, but recently it has been used mainly for music programs.
